Make Your Own Concrete Edging Stones with Decorative Molds

decorative-concrete-edging-mold.jpgA concrete edging mold lets you create decorative and functional edging stones to hold back dirt and bark in your garden beds. Sure, you can buy edging stones pre-made at the home improvement and garden stores, but why not add a bit of your own touch and personality by making them yourself? (Oh, and you can save money too.)

When you shop online, you can find all sorts of decorative molds that give you more variety than you'd have just looking at the pre-made variety. Also, when you mix the aggregate yourself, you can add color via iron oxide cement pigments, so you don't have to stick with bland gray concrete or red brick.

This grasshopper edging stone mold is one of several designs available from a little outfit called (appropriately) Garden Molds.

A mold will cost you $11 and is good for many pours, though you'll probably want to buy more than one unless you want it to take all summer to get that edging around your garden beds.
